A behind the scenes look at Microsoft, interviewing Scott Guthrie and other key figures at Microsoft on the more recent stages of Visual Studio.
The documentary looks at the internal struggle over Visual Studio Express, and the desire to "democratise" development. In the end, within two days of the first beta released, over 200,000 downloads were made, and over 17 million in 2005 alone.
Also a look at the emergence of blogs in Microsoft's strategy of communicating with developers, "Ladybug" an early online tool for users to file feature requests and bugs, and the release of Visual Studio Team System in 2005.
